The two trade union confederations, UGT and CGTP, have called for a general strike today in protest against the government's intention to significantly change labour legislation. In this episode, we revisit the main measures of the draft bill presented by the Minister of Labour to social partners, examine the concessions that have already been made, and attempt to draw a conclusion. The discussion took place yesterday, Wednesday, with journalist Cátia Mateus.
